Brexit could happen on HALLOWEEN under new EU offer

Brexit could happen on Halloween , if Theresa May agrees to the European Union's offer of a delay.

The UK is due to crash out of the EU on 12 April 2019 without a deal, if an extension is not agreed.

The Prime Minister originally asked for a delay until 30 June, but the EU told her the UK would have to leave by 12 April, or 22 May at the latest, if MPs agreed Mrs May's Brexit deal.

However, after MPs continually rejected that deal, the PM was forced to go back to Brussels and beg for another extension, while opening up talks with Labour leader Jeremy Corbyn .

The 27 remaining EU member states are now offering to extend the Brexit deadline until October 31, with a "break clause" of June 30 where British co-operation will be reviewed.

Mrs May will also have to agree to this deadline before it becomes official.
